UART
UART (Universal Asynchronous Receiver Transmitter) are one of the basic interfaces which provide a cost effective simple and reliable communication between one controller to another controller or between a controller and PC.
Rs-232 level converter
Usually all the digital ICs work on TTL or CMOS voltage levels which cannot be used to communicate over RS-232 protocol. So a voltage or level converter is needed which can convert TTL to RS232 and RS232 to TTL voltage levels. The most commonly used RS-232 level converter is MAX232.
This IC includes charge pump which can generate RS232 voltage levels (-10V and +10V) from 5V power supply. It also includes two receiver and two transmitters and is capable of full-duplex UART/USART communication.
- RS-232 communication enables point-to-point data transfer. It is commonly used in data acquisition applications, for the transfer of data between the microcontroller and a PC.
- The voltage levels of a microcontroller and PC are not directly compatible with those of RS-232, a level transition buffer such as MAX232 be used.

Interface UART with 8051
We now want to display a text in PC from 8051 Trainer Board by using UART module. In 8051 Trainer Board contains two serial interfaces that are UART0 & UART1. Here we are using UART0. The Transmitter pins send the data into PC and the receiver pin receives the data from PC. The PC and microcontroller speed are denoted by using baud rate. When the baud rates of both PC and Microcontroller are same, then only the data transmit and receive correctly otherwise not.

Assembly program to interface UART with 8051
MEMORY ADDRESS | OPCODE | MNEMONICS |
8500 | 75,89,21 | MOV TMOD,#21 |
8503 | 75 8D FD | MOV TH1,#FD |
8506 | 75 98 52 | MOV SCON,#52 |
8509 | D2 8E | SETB TR1 |
850B | 74 41 | H:MOV A,#41 |
850D | B1 11 | ACALL TXMT |
850F | 80 FA | SJMP H |
8511 | 30 99 FD | TXMT:JNB TI,TXMT |
8514 | C2 99 | CLR TI |
8516 | F5 99 | MOV SBUF,A |
8518 | 22 | RET |
